Bistability in a two-colour semiconductor laser with dual injection

Abstract

Optically injected semiconductor lasers exhibit a range of dynamical phenomenon, which for a single mode laser subjected to a single injection the bifurcations between these dynamical regions have been explained with simple rate equations. Recently, motivated by potential switching applications, the dynamics of two-mode lasers including VCSELs, ring lasers and two-colour Fabry-Perot (FP) lasers have been of interest. In this paper, the authors consider theoretically and experimentally a two-colour FP laser subjected to dual injection and demonstrate a new bistable region between two locked states.
